The food portions were a good value. We had turkey, pulled pork, and pork ribs and all were very good. The ribs slid right off the bone. The baked beans are really thick with lots of onion and meat. Mashed potatoes, potato salad, and corn on the cob were ok. Took pie to go, so not sure on taste but it looks heavenly. Everyone was friendly, service was fast, and the place is very clean.

I give the food around a 3.5 but the service was outstanding so I'll round up to a 4.

I visited this bbq spot after spending the day working in Hartselle. I found the parking lot a little hard to access (the way the roads cross in front of the restaurant is a little wonky) but once you're in it's a spacious lot. I was pleased to find you could actually smell the smoke from the parking lot. Usually a good sign.

It's an order at the counter type of place. Not a ton of tables, but I'd say it feels much homier than a lot of other small bbq joints. I used the restroom after placing my order and found it immaculate. Great job!

They have a fairly large menu but I went with a tried and true favorite of mine: a loaded pork potato. I had a large sweet tea to drink and also got a slice of chocolate pie to go for later at home. I thought the price was maybe a tiny bit high (~$17), but prices are high everywhere and then again the portion sizes were immense.

The service really was lovely. The lady working at the register was just super warm and considerate. Southern hospitality, I suppose! She thoughtfully packaged my pie and was even kind enough to bring my order to me -- more than I expect at counter service places. I also watched her be exceptionally patient with an elderly couple who had a lot of questions/requests.

On to the food itself. The pork potato was the best thing I ordered, which is good since it's a bbq place first and foremost! It was an absolutely MASSIVE stuffed potato -- bigger than even Lawlers. It comes with butter, sour cream, cheese, bacon bits, chives, and your bbq of choice (pork for me). I appreciate them adding the butter and sour cream rather than serving it on the side as some places do. I find it melts into the potato better that way. The pork was tender, not too fatty, and tasted good overall, but I do think it was missing a little smokiness.

For me, the sweet tea wasn't quite sweet enough, but it was passable. The large size is absolutely massive, lol.

The disappointment here for me was the pie. In fairness to them, I have crazy high standards for chocolate pie and it's truly rare for a place to meet them -- my mom makes my favorite. There was a LOT of pretty flavorless meringue, which I scraped off. Underneath it, the chocolate pudding/custard just wasn't chocolatey enough for me. I like an intensely chocolatey pie and this one was just kind of bland. The crust was okay but if I had to guess I'd say likely the Pillsbury store bought kind -- understandable, since it's pretty good and homemade crust is a pain to make.

Overall, though, I'd return for the pleasant atmosphere and tasty tater. Give them a try if you're in the area.
